Caption:
CHANGING TIMES - Tom Willoughby, owner of Willoughby's Shoes, says downtown Ypsilanti 'has been good to us,' but adds 'times have changed,' possibly outdating the family shoe store. The shoe store at 121 W. Michigan Ave. - one of downtown Ypsilanti's few remaining landmark stores - will begin its going-out-of-business sale March 13. Darby's Shoes, visible through the shop window, will also be closing soon.
